Content
In this seminar, special topics from recent publications related to Brain-Computer Interfacing will be discussed. Students will develop talks about their research topic, which are presented and discussed in the second half of the term.
Exemplary topics: Neural correlates of attention in free viewing, Predictors of BCI Performance, Co-adaptive Systems, Control by Spatial Attention; Hybrid BCIs, Multimodal BCIs
Requirements
The lecture "Brain-Computer Interfacing" needs to be taken concurrently or completed in a previous term.
